Brillesøerne: Esbjerg’s Tranquil Nature Oasis

Discover the peaceful twin lakes of Brillesøerne, a beloved nature reserve in Esbjerg V, ideal for strolling, birdwatching, and escaping into the heart of Danish greenery.

4.5

Brillesøerne, nestled in the Esbjerg V borough, is a peaceful nature reserve defined by its twin lakes and lush surroundings. Favored by walkers, birdwatchers, and anglers, this serene spot offers a rejuvenating escape within the city. Formed from former gravel pits, the lakes are now alive with reeds, wildflowers, and local wildlife, making the area both a haven for biodiversity and a beloved recreational space for Esbjerg locals and visitors alike.

Local tips

  • Bring binoculars for a closer look at the diverse birdlife, especially during spring and autumn migrations.
  • Early mornings and late afternoons are the quietest times, perfect for relaxing or photography.
  • Dogs are welcome but should be kept on a leash to protect wildlife habitats.
  • Public benches and small piers around the lakes offer tranquil picnic spots with scenic views.

Getting There

  • Walking

    From Esbjerg's main center, Brillesøerne can be reached with a leisurely 30–40 minute walk, leading west through residential neighborhoods until you spot open green spaces and water—look for parkland views as you approach. The area is ideal for those seeking a scenic stroll with the reward of lakeside tranquility at the end.

  • Public Transport

    Buses regularly run from Esbjerg’s central station toward the western districts; the journey takes roughly 10–15 minutes. A single ticket costs DKK 22. From the nearest neighborhood bus stop, it’s just a short walk to the lakes, following visible green spaces.

  • Taxi

    A taxi from the city center typically covers the distance to Brillesøerne in under 10 minutes, costing around DKK 80–120, depending on traffic and starting point. The drop-off is directly by the lakes, making this a convenient choice for families or those with limited mobility.

  • Driving/Parking

    For those arriving by car, parking is available close to the lakes and is generally free. Spaces may be more limited during weekends or school holidays, so arriving outside peak times helps ensure a spot.

Brillesøerne is a hidden gem in Esbjerg, offering a serene landscape of shimmering lakes, winding footpaths, and thriving wildlife just a short distance from the city’s urban heart. The name, meaning “the spectacle lakes,” comes from their distinctive twin shapes, which recall a pair of glasses when seen from above. Once shaped by gravel extraction, these lakes have been transformed into a flourishing nature reserve and are now a vital green lung for the community. The area boasts a variety of habitats including reed beds, grasslands, and wooded stretches, making it ideal for birdwatchers hoping to glimpse waterfowl, grebes, or migratory species depending on the season. Locals come here for its tranquility, fresh air, and natural beauty—whether for a peaceful stroll, a lakeside picnic, or a morning jog along the well-kept paths. Anglers frequent the banks in search of carp, perch, and other freshwater species, while benches and small piers provide quiet spots to reflect or immerse oneself in the gentle sounds of nature. Brillesøerne serves as a vital community green space, particularly notable in spring and summer when the wildflowers bloom and the reeds sway with the breeze. It isn’t just nature that draws people here; you’ll often see children feeding ducks or families enjoying the calm away from city bustle. The reserve is freely accessible year-round and, because of its established paths, is suitable for all ages and most mobility levels. It stands out among Esbjerg’s offerings as a uniquely calming and accessible pocket of biodiversity, perfectly balancing urban convenience with the charm of Danish countryside.
